Bounded RandomnessWe introduce some new variations of the notions of being Martin-L?f random where the tests are all clopen sets. We explore how these randomness notions relate to classical randomness notions and to degrees of unsolvability.

Hartmanis-Stearns Conjecture on Real Time and TranscendenceHartmanis-Stearns conjecture asserts that any number whose decimal expansion can be computed by a multitape Turing machine is either rational or transcendental. After half a century of active research by computer scientists and mathematicians the problem is still open but much more interesting than in 1965.
